The main differences between beef Stroganoff and crème caramel
- Beef Stroganoff has more vitamin K, folate, vitamin A, copper, and iron; however, crème caramel has more vitamin B2, phosphorus, and calcium.
- Daily need coverage for vitamin K for beef Stroganoff is 86% higher.
- Crème caramel has 8 times less sodium than beef Stroganoff. Beef Stroganoff has 435mg of sodium, while crème caramel has 53mg.
- Crème caramel has a higher glycemic index than beef Stroganoff.
Food types used in this article are Soup, beef stroganoff, canned, chunky style, ready-to-serve and Desserts, flan, caramel custard, prepared-from-recipe.
